Plaintiff validly acquired leasehold from 4th Defendant after late Ebenezer Ackwerh failed to complete purchase; Defendants failed to prove fraud or family ownership; Plaintiff entitled to ejectment and injunction as property owner.

  1. 1 Ownership status of late Ebenezer Ackwerh
  2. 2 Effect of part payment on property ownership
  3. 3 Alleged fraudulent misrepresentation by Plaintiff

Ratio Decidendi

Plaintiff validly acquired leasehold from 4th Defendant after late Ebenezer Ackwerh failed to complete purchase; Defendants failed to prove fraud or family ownership; Plaintiff entitled to ejectment and injunction as property owner.

Court Disposition

Judgment for Plaintiff; Counterclaim dismissed

Orders

  • Declaration of valid leasehold agreement between Plaintiff and 4th Defendant
  • Immediate ejectment of 1st and 2nd Defendants from Plaintiff’s property
